Bring Your Own AI Stack, Fimo Handles The Rest
Fimo works with any AI coding tool and any frontend framework. Whether you're using Cursor and Svelte, or Codex and Nuxt, Fimo injects the right skills so your site speaks the Fimo SDK, without interfering with anything you chose.
Teams don't need to change their development workflows either, as Fimo becomes a transparent layer over your PRs, reviews, and CI. Agents open branches and pull requests like any teammate normally would. Senior team members still gate every merge, and your repo stays the source of truth.

About Fimo
Fimo is an AI website platform built by the team behind Strapi, the open-source headless CMS used by developers at companies including Adidas and Airbus. Fimo turns a prompt into a live, server-side rendered website with a built-in CMS, then keeps that site current with autonomous agents that run inside enterprise review workflows. More at fimo.ai.
